Why Goa needs to depend upon Nagpur for radiation monitoring?

Bharat Mukti Morcha (BMM), Goa State expresses deep concern about the continuing absence of mobile tower radiation monitoring in the State of Goa. Since 2014 over 50 complaints including two from BMM dated 30/7/2015 and 26/11/2015 of Nauxim-Bambolim localities are with regard to mobile towers in Goa; are pending with Goa State Pollution Control Board (GSPCB) without any solution.

Goa government in the light of the public unrest formed Goa State Telecom Committee (GSTC) headed by Chief Secretary with more IAS officers functioning as Secretaries to Ministries of Urban Development, Environment, and Town and Country Planning Departments as its members.

GSTC in 2016 decided to send all the radiation related complaints from People of Goa to Telecom Enforcement, Resources & Monitoring (TERM) Cell based at Khamla Telephone Exchange in Nagpur, Maharashtra. TERM Cell as per directives from GSPCB was to carry on radiation monitoring in Goa with prior intimation to the complainants in Goa.

This monitoring never took place and TERM Cell never responded to GSPCB letter of 09/09/2016 or to its reminder letters dated 24/01/2018 and 15/03/2018 sent after follow up from BMM in person as well as via letter dated 7/2/2018.

Total incompetence in radiation monitoring has been again brought to the notice of GSTC on 15/03/2018 by Shivanand Salelkar, Superintending Engineer, GSPCB with intimation to BMM.
